## Authentication

The Lanthorn address autocomplete widget calls the internal Placefinder suggestion API. No OAuth; Placefinder uses static service keys scoped per environment. Keys rotate monthly via the Drossel vault job — do not hardcode new ones, pull from config at boot. Dev and staging share a key; production is separate and locked to the widget's egress range. For local testing against the shared dev instance, use the key below.

gateway credential: vxb3-o9a

## Building Access — Spares Room (Hullbrook Annex)

Contractors: the spare hardware room is down the east corridor on the ground floor, third door on the left. Sign in at the front desk first and grab a visitor lanyard. Anything you take out, jot it in the blue logbook — yes, even the little stuff. The door self-locks, so don't wedge it. To get in, punch in the code below.

staff pass of hagug-taguf = bdg-HJ-9

## RestockPlan 3.0 — Changed defaults

Hey plugin folks — we've changed a few defaults in the restock planner core, so check your assumptions. The demand forecaster now uses a 14-day rolling window instead of 7, low-stock alerts fire at 20% capacity rather than 10%, and route optimization prefers fewer stops over shortest distance. Plugins overriding these keys are unaffected; everyone else inherits the new behavior. For reference, the full default set now reads as follows.

config for kajeg-kahog:
WENIX_LOG_LEVEL=debug
WENIX_METRICS_HOST=metrics.wenix.qirvansys.corp
WENIX_POOL_SIZE=4

## Tuning

The receipt mailer (Almsgate) batches donation receipts and sends through the Thornquay relay. On-call: if the queue backs up, resist the urge to crank batch size — the relay rate-limits per connection, and bigger batches just mean bigger retries. Scale worker count first, then shorten the flush interval. Dedupe window must stay longer than the retry horizon or donors get duplicate receipts, which generates tickets. All knobs live in one place and are read at worker start. Current production values follow.

tuning table, kajop-yafof:
QUOTAS = {
    "wenath": 10,
    "ulaael": 5,
}